Scalable Transparency

Architecture

Scalable transparency, within decentralized systems, necessitates a foundational architecture capable of handling increasing transaction volumes without compromising data accessibility. This involves layered protocols where core consensus mechanisms are decoupled from data availability layers, enabling efficient verification and auditability. Such designs often leverage techniques like zero-knowledge proofs and verifiable computation to minimize information revealed while maintaining trust, crucial for complex financial instruments. The architecture’s modularity allows for upgrades and adaptations to evolving regulatory landscapes and technological advancements, ensuring long-term viability.
